wget https://pecl.php.net/get/redis-5.3.7.tgz # 替换为最新版本号 解压并进入目录:tar xzvf redis-5.3.7.tgz cd redis-5.3.7 准备编译: 使用 phpize 工具为当前 PHP 版本准备编译环境。
汇编器将人类可读的汇编指令转为机器码 生成包含代码段、数据段、符号表等信息的二进制文件 例如,g++在内部调用as(GNU汇编器)来完成此步骤。
这是构建data:image/部分所必需的。
分布式测试: 当单个测试客户端无法生成足够大的负载时,考虑使用JMeter、Locust、Gatling等支持分布式部署的工具,利用多台机器共同发起请求。
当不同的模块定义了相同名称的函数、类或变量时,命名空间可以将它们隔离开来,确保代码的清晰与安全。
函数内部操作的就是原始数据本身,因此可以修改实参。
这通常通过HTTP头实现:header('Content-Type: text/html; charset=UTF-8');这行代码应该放在任何输出之前。
8 查看详情 ParseFloat:浮点数精度控制 ParseFloat 将字符串转为 float64,第二个参数指定精度(32 或 64): - bitSize=64:正常解析 float64 - bitSize=32:返回值可安全转换为 float32 它能处理科学计数法(如 "1.23e4")、正负号、inf、nan 等特殊值。
多个请求同时读取、修改和写入共享数据时,可能导致计数结果不准确。
通过确保 __init__.py 文件的存在以及合理运用相对导入,开发者可以有效地管理包内模块间的依赖关系,构建结构清晰、可维护的 Python 项目。
这是最常见的情况,需要进一步的服务重启操作。
基本上就这些。
在C++中获取CPU缓存行大小,没有标准库函数直接提供该信息,但可以通过跨平台方式或系统API间接获取。
在复杂的类结构中,尤其是涉及到元类和多重继承时,mypy 可能无法自动推断出所有类型。
虽然抢占式调度带来了诸多优点,但也引入了新的挑战,例如需要考虑 goroutine 的状态保存和恢复、以及潜在的死锁和竞争条件。
这是实施灰度发布的理想位置。
它有助于: 加速收敛: 标准化后的数据能使损失函数更“平滑”,避免在某些维度上梯度过大或过小,从而帮助优化器更快地找到最优解。
错误处理: 在实际应用中,通道通信通常需要伴随错误处理机制,例如通过第二个通道发送错误信息,或在结构体中封装数据和错误。
原始问题分析 考虑以下代码示例,它展示了典型的局部变量无法在函数外部访问的问题:<?php function variables() { $var = rand(1111, 9999); $var2 = rand(11111, 99999); $var3 = rand(111111, 999999); // 这些变量 $var, $var2, $var3 都是局部变量 } // 尝试在函数外部访问这些变量,将导致“Undefined variable”错误 // 此外,`echo variables([$var]);` 语法本身就是错误的, // 因为 variables() 函数不接受参数,也没有返回值。
这一原则同样适用于cap等其他内置函数。
本文链接:http://www.veneramodels.com/19609_483866.html